I have a PSR-300 V G1.07. When I manually input 139.8125 in the scanner and set mode to FM, it saves. When I download to Win97 V1.27 I see the channel as input. When I try to edit, move or save, Win97 changes frequency to 139.825. It seems the step in the radio and software does not match.

This is a NFM frequency, I assume if I have the correct frequency I will here traffic with mode set to FM, is this safe to assume? When it is rounded up to 825 I hear noise I think. Can only listen at air shows (a couple of times a year), not sure if I hear anything.

Any help would be appreciated.

That's a mismatch between the scanner's frequency tables and Win97's. I'm fixing/verifying all of Win97's PSR-300/PRO-164 steps now, and will upload a new version of Win97 soon.
